Rapid Revision โ Rectifiers
Concept โ Trap โ Example1) Half Wave Rectifier
Definition + ApplicationRectifier that rectifies half of AC wave. Forward biased during positive half cycle (output obtained), reverse biased during negative half cycle (no output). Output voltage pulsating (mixture of AC and DC).

2) Full Wave Rectifier
Definition + ApplicationRectifies both halves of AC input signal. Uses two diodes. During positive half: Dโ forward biased, Dโ reverse biased. During negative half: Dโ reverse biased, Dโ forward biased. Output pulsating DC.
